How did American involvement change world war 1

Answer:The American entry into WW1 changed the tide of the war in favor of the Allies.

Explanation: Before US entry the war was in a stalemate as both sides were suffering from war exhaustion from years of war. But when the fresh US expeditionary forces arrived in the trenches they quickly broke through the exhausted German lines.
